INFECTIOUS DISEASES.
CAB RIDE COST £l. (Per Press Association.) Christchurch, November 26. With a view to advertising the danger of persons suffering from infectious diseases using public vehicles, a case was brought before the Magistrate’s Court to-day against a man who was suffering from scarlet fever, and rode in a cab. A fine of £1 was inflicted.
